The City of Sebastian will hold its annual Touch and Tour event at the City Hall complex on Saturday, September 13, from 10:00 a.m. to 2:00 p.m., offering residents the opportunity to explore city operations, vehicles, and community services.
The event, centered around a Touch-A-Truck theme, will feature a variety of city and commercial vehicles, including a dump truck, vacuum truck, excavator, side-arm, bucket truck, garbage truck, fire truck, and a Police Department SWAT vehicle.
City staff will be on hand to explain the vehicles’ functions and their roles in municipal operations.
In addition to the vehicle showcase, the event will include food, drinks, and music in the City Hall courtyard. Multiple activities will take place across the City Hall complex, engaging visitors of all ages.
- A police K9 demonstration will be held on the grass area south of the Boys and Girls Club.
- The Historical Building will open its museum for tours, hosting a scavenger hunt and crafts for children.
- Staff from the Indian River Lagoon program, located in the same building, will discuss their environmental efforts.
- The Veterans Service Office will also be available to highlight its services.
- The Art Center will host an open house, featuring artwork in its gallery with pieces available for purchase, and offering complimentary face painting for children.
- The Senior Center will host an open house, welcoming residents to showcase its facilities and amenities.
